Job Title : CMM Programmer

Employment Type : Full-time

Job Description :

We are a well-established CNC machine shop in the New York Metro area, seeking a highly skilled CMM Programmer with experience in the aerospace and defense industries. As part of our ISO 9001 : 2000 / AS9100 certified facility, the ideal candidate will have hands-on experience with CMM programming, GD&T (Geometric Dimensioning and Tolerancing), and First Article Test Reports. This role involves programming, setting up, and operating CMMs for quality inspection of parts produced on CNC machines, ensuring that all parts meet the exacting standards required for aerospace and defense manufacturing.

If you have at least 3 years of experience in CMM programming and have worked with PC-DMIS software, calibration, and inspection processes for high-precision industries, we encourage you to apply.

Key Responsibilities :

  • CMM Programming & Setup : Program and operate CMM machines (using PC-DMIS or similar software) to inspect parts and ensure compliance with precise customer specifications. Perform calibration as required to maintain accuracy.
  • Quality Control & Inspection : Conduct in-process and final inspections using CMM equipment, reviewing part specifications, and ensuring adherence to GD&T and industry standards (including ASME 14.5 / Y).
  • First Article Test Reports : Prepare and review First Article Test Reports (FATRs) to document that first-run parts meet all dimensional and tolerancing requirements.
  • Blueprint Interpretation : Accurately read and interpret complex engineering drawings, including GD&T symbols, ensuring that the final product aligns with customer and industry standards.
  • Problem-Solving : Anticipate and identify potential issues during the programming phase or inspection process, resolving them proactively to ensure minimal disruption to production schedules.
  • Collaboration : Work closely with machinists, toolmakers, operators, and quality control inspectors to ensure consistent part quality and timely resolution of any issues that arise during production.
  • Documentation & Reporting : Maintain thorough documentation for all inspections, calibration, and test results to ensure compliance with internal procedures and customer requirements.
  • Process Improvement : Propose and implement improvements to inspection processes and workflows, leveraging your technical expertise to enhance operational efficiency.

Requirements :

  • Experience : Minimum of 3 years of experience as a CMM Programmer, with hands-on experience in programming and operating CMMs using PC-DMIS or similar software.
  • Industry Experience : Background in the Aerospace or Defense industries, with familiarity in managing complex tolerances and stringent quality control standards.
  • Technical Expertise : Strong understanding of GD&T, specifically ASME 14.5 / Y, and its application to manufacturing processes. Ability to interpret and apply First Article Test Reports.
  • Calibration Knowledge : Experience in calibration of CMMs and other inspection equipment to maintain accuracy and reliability.
  • Quality Standards : Deep knowledge of ISO 9001 : 2000 / AS9100 quality management standards and the ability to maintain compliance throughout the inspection and production process.
  • Machinery Proficiency : Experience with CNC Lathes, CNC Mills, and other related equipment used in conjunction with CMM inspections.
  • Attention to Detail : High level of precision and attention to detail, ensuring that parts meet the most stringent tolerances and specifications.
  • Communication & Collaboration : Strong ability to communicate effectively with cross-functional teams, providing clear documentation and feedback to team members when necessary.
  • Overtime Flexibility : Willingness to work overtime and Saturdays as required to meet production and inspection deadlines.
